The Camarones al Mojo de Ajo Revelation

We can't believe we missed out on camarones al mojo de ajo for so long. This simple yet extraordinary dish has been hiding in plain sight, waiting for food lovers to discover its magic. Camarones al mojo de ajo, which translates to "shrimp in garlic sauce," is the epitome of how simple ingredients can create something truly spectacular.

It's one of those dishes that's incredibly simple but delivers bold, unforgettable flavors. The combination of fresh shrimp, copious amounts of garlic, butter, and a splash of lime creates a symphony of taste that will have you wondering why this isn't a staple in every seafood restaurant. Discovering the Unknown: 13 Dishes You Need to Try

Indulge in the world of Mexican cuisine and discover 13 dishes that might have slipped past your kitchen radar. While tacos and burritos are beloved worldwide, there's an entire universe of Mexican dishes waiting to be explored. These include regional specialties like cochinita pibil from the Yucatán Peninsula, mole from Oaxaca, and pozole from various regions, each with its own unique preparation and cultural significance.

Some of these dishes require hours of preparation and use ingredients that might seem unusual to outsiders. For instance, chapulines (grasshoppers) are a delicacy in certain regions, while huitlacoche (corn fungus) is considered a gourmet ingredient rather than a crop failure. These dishes represent the resourcefulness and creativity of Mexican cuisine, turning humble ingredients into extraordinary meals.

The Art of the Taco: More Than Just a Street Food

Recognized as the most popular Mexican dish internationally, the taco has become an art form. Some say it's the "art of eating with tortilla," and of course, Mexicans would never deny a taco to anybody. The versatility of the taco is truly remarkable – it's a blank canvas that can accommodate hundreds of different fillings and preparations.

Hundreds of different fillings can be put on a corn tortilla, from traditional options like beef steak, flank steak, chorizo, offal, and "al pastor," to more innovative combinations that reflect modern Mexican cuisine. The key to a great taco lies not just in the filling but in the quality of the tortilla, the balance of flavors, and the attention to detail in preparation. Each region of Mexico has its own taco specialties, reflecting local ingredients and culinary traditions.
